Understanding the Mechanics of the Chicken Road
The fundamental concept behind the chicken road is straightforward. Players begin with a modest stake and proceed along a virtual path. With each step taken, the potential multiplier – and therefore the potential winnings – increases. However, at any point along the road, a losing symbol can appear, instantly forfeiting all accumulated winnings. The objective is to navigate as far down the path as possible without encountering this losing symbol. The further you progress, the greater the reward, but also the greater the risk. This creates a compelling gameplay loop fueled by anticipation and the thrill of the potential jackpot.

The Importance of Psychological Control
Perhaps the most underrated aspect of succeeding on the chicken road is maintaining psychological control. It’s easy to get caught up in the excitement and be tempted to continue pushing your luck, especially after a string of successful steps. However, it’s essential to remain rational and stick to your pre-determined strategy. The fear of missing out (FOMO) can be a powerful motivator, prompting players to take unnecessary risks. Similarly, the desire to recoup losses can lead to reckless behavior.
Effective bankroll management is another key psychological element. Only wager an amount you are comfortable losing. Treating the game as entertainment rather than a source of income can help to mitigate emotional decision-making. Recognizing your own emotional state and taking breaks when you’re feeling frustrated or overly confident are vital for maintaining a disciplined approach.

Common Pitfalls and How to Avoid Them
The chicken road, while entertaining, is not without its pitfalls. One of the most common mistakes is chasing losses – attempting to recoup funds by continuously increasing your stake after a losing streak. This behavior can quickly spiral out of control, leading to significant financial losses. Another frequent error is lacking a clear exit strategy. Players often become fixated on achieving a certain multiplier, neglecting to cash out when they’ve already reached a reasonable profit.
- Chasing Losses: Resist the urge to increase your bets after a loss.
- Lack of an Exit Strategy: Pre-determine a win target and stick to it.
- Emotional Decision-Making: Avoid playing when feeling stressed, angry or overly confident.
- Ignoring Bankroll Management: Only wager funds you can afford to lose.
